Output 52e8967bc8ee1504c30f0ea0f4618b2fff10b0c7f8a4c8b70ff11e49dbd652bb:1

value
2389720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d724947b2c32c805bf18dbc369af21523194ac OP_EQUAL
address
33s5CM24FTUCU4yAk9XaDFwxjNUPAGn3BP
transaction
52e8967bc8ee1504c30f0ea0f4618b2fff10b0c7f8a4c8b70ff11e49dbd652bb
confirmations
448444
spent
true